State Autoâs historic Christmas Corner returns

Nativity display moves to new location for first time in 50 years
COLUMBUS, Ohio â November 24, 2009 â 78 years after State Auto Insurance Group founder Bob Pein began the tradition, State Auto will again flip the switch on its annual Christmas display on Wednesday, December 2, at 5:45 p.m.
For the first time in 50 years, State Autoâs historic life-sized Nativity display has changed locations, from the area on the south side of the building, along East Broad Street, to Pein Park, at East Broad and North 11th Street. The experience will be enhanced for visitors by allowing them to walk through the display, which has been constructed in scenes throughout the park. Also new this year, visitors can participate in a cell phone tour of the display, with each scene of the Nativity offering a phone number that will offer additional facts and history.
A brief lighting ceremony, including a performance by the Columbus Childrenâs Choir, will begin at 5:30 p.m. State Auto Chairman and CEO Bob Restrepo will be joined at the lighting by Tyshanique Morgan, a fifth grader at State Autoâs adopted school, Deshler Elementary, and winner of State Autoâs annual Christmas art contest. Tyshaniqueâs winning entry will be on display at Christmas Corner throughout the Christmas season.
At 7 p.m. on Fridays and Saturdays through Christmas, a number of local groups will offer free performances at the display.

From a rooftop Santa Town with thousands of lights and hundreds of Christmas trees, State Autoâs Christmas display has evolved into a display focused on a life-sized Nativity scene, recognized around the world for its beauty and attention to artistic and historic detail. In recent years, lighting and other decorations have been added, reminiscent of State Auto Christmas displays of years past.
